Garden Sock?

    North Carolina
    Will landscaping material (sewn together) work for this purpose? We had a diseased tree removed, and now we have an area of the backyard that can catch some serious sunlight, and I was thinking about making a raised bed with several garden socks lying side by side.

    Our city will be selling leaf mulch pretty soon, and I thought about filling the socks with it.

    Does this sound doable?
